Here’s a great chart that compares the size of your baby with familiar objects to help you more easily picture exactly how big your little bundle of joy is.
Weeks 3 & 4 your baby is an embryo the size of a poppy seed.
Week 5 the average size of your baby will be .13 inches long. About the size of a sesame seed or apple seed.
Week 6 the average size of your baby will be .25 inches long. About the size of a sweet pea or lentil.
Week 7 the average size of your baby will be .51 inches long. About the size of a blueberry.
Week 8 the average size of your baby will be .63 inches long and .04 oz. About the size of a raspberry or kidney bean.
Week 9 the average size of your baby will be .90 inches long and .07 oz. About the size of a green olive or large grape.
Week 10 the average size of your baby will be 1.22 inches long and .14 oz. About the size of a prune or kumquat.
Week 11 the average size of your baby will be 1.61 inches long and .25 oz. About the size of a small lime or fig.
Week 12 the average size of your baby will be 2.13 inches long and .49 oz. About the size of a large lime or plum.
Week 13 the average size of your baby will be 2.91 inches long and .81 oz. About the size of a medium shrimp or peach.
Week 14 the average size of your baby will be 3.42 inches long and 1.52 oz. About the size of your fist or a lemon.
Week 15 the average size of your baby will be 4.0 inches long and 2.47 oz. About as long as a Kit Kat and the size of an apple or orange.
Week 16 the average size of your baby will be 4.57 inches long and 3.5 oz. About the size of an avocado.
Week 17 the average size of your baby will be 5.12 inches long and 4.94 oz. About the size of your hand spread open wide or a turnip.
Week 18 the average size of your baby will be 5.6 inches long and 6.7 oz. About the size of a sweet potato or bell pepper.
Week 19 the average size of your baby will be 6.0 inches long and 8.5 oz. About the size of a heirloom tomato.
Week 20 the average size of your baby will be 6.5 inches long and 10.6 oz. About the size of a small cantaloupe.
Weeks 21-22 the average size of your baby will be 10.51-10.94 inches long and 12.70-15.17 oz. About as long as a banana and the size of a papaya.
Week 23 the average size of your baby will be 11.38 inches long and 1.10 lbs. About as long as a carrot and the size of a small doll.
Week 24 the average size of your baby will be 11.81 inches long and 1.32 lbs. About the size of an ear of corn.
Week 25 the average size of your baby will be 13.62 inches long and 1.46 lbs. About the size of a rutabaga.
Week 26 the average size of your baby will be 14.02 inches long and 1.69 lbs. About the size of a cucumber.
Week 27 the average size of your baby will be 14.41 inches long and 1.93 lbs. About the size of a cauliflower or eggplant.
Week 28 the average size of your baby will be 14.80 inches long and 2.22 lbs. About the size of a Chinese cabbage.
Week 29 the average size of your baby will be 15.2 inches long and 2.54 lbs. About the size of a butternut squash.
Weeks 30-32 the average size of your baby will be 15.7-16.8 inches long and 2.9-3.75 lbs. About the size of a head of cabbage.
Week 33 the average size of your baby will be 17.20 inches long and 4.23 lbs. About the size of half a pineapple.
Week 34 the average size of your baby will be 17.72 inches long and 4.73 lbs. About the size of a large cantaloupe.
Weeks 35-36 the average size of your baby will be 18.19-18.66 inches long and 5.25-5.78 lbs. About the size of a honeydew melon.
Weeks 37-Delivery (last month!) the average size of your baby will be 19.13-20.16 inches long and 6.30-7.63 lbs. About the size of a watermelon.
